Elections & Voter Records

The Harrison County Clerk's office administers all elections in Cynthiana, functioning as the Harrison County Board of Elections for the area. Voters can reach the office at 313 Oddville Avenue, Cynthiana, KY 41031, by phone at 859-234-7130, or through the state resource page at https://elect.ky.gov/Resources/Pages/County-Clerks.aspx. Kentucky residents register to vote online at https://vrsws.sos.ky.gov/ovrweb, by mail, or in person at the Harrison County Clerk's office. The registration deadline falls 29 days before any election, and applicants must be U.S.
Citizens, Kentucky residents, at least 18 years old by the next general election, and not registered elsewhere. A valid Kentucky driver's license or Social Security number is required. Municipal elections for Mayor and City Council members happen on a four-year cycle. The most recent city election took place in November 2022, which means the next Cynthiana municipal contest arrives in November 2026. Six council members serve the city, all elected at-large. Candidate filings and local ballot measures get posted at City Hall and the Harrison County Clerk's office. Residents also cast ballots in county races for Judge/Executive, Sheriff, County Clerk, Jailer, Coroner, and district magistrates. To locate their polling place, voters can use the Kentucky State Board of Elections tool at https://voterportal.sos.ky.gov or call the Harrison County Clerk directly. During the November 2024 presidential election, Harrison County showed participation with approximately 65% turnout, roughly 7,500 ballots from 11,500 registered voters, reflecting strong rural civic engagement. On November 3, 2026, residents will decide several key races. Kentucky has no U.S. Senate seat up that year (the next comes in 2028), but voters will elect Kentucky State Senate and House of Representatives members for districts covering the county, along with county constitutional officers including Sheriff for a four-year term. Any expiring city council or mayoral positions will also appear on the ballot. Kentucky requires an excuse for absentee voting but has expanded early in-person options. Absentee ballot applications are available through the Harrison County Clerk or online at the State Board of Elections website, with applications due by the Tuesday before Election Day. Acceptable excuses under KRS 117.085 include being 65 or older, illness, disability, absence from the county on election day, and other specified reasons. Public election records available at the Harrison County Clerk include voter registration lists (available for purchase by qualified requesters), precinct-level results, candidate filings, and campaign finance reports for local candidates. Statewide candidate finance reports are kept by the Kentucky Registry of Election Finance at https://kref.ky.gov.

Property records for Cynthiana, Kentucky are maintained by the Harrison Property Valuation Administrator's Office and the Harrison County County Clerk. The Assessor's Office is responsible for discovering, listing, and valuing all taxable property within Harrison County, including parcels in Cynthiana. Records available include property ownership, assessed values, legal descriptions, parcel maps, and tax history. The Harrison County County Clerk maintains recorded documents including deeds, mortgages, liens, and easements. Many Kentucky counties provide online property record searches through their county websites. For in-person requests, visit the Harrison County offices at the county courthouse. The Harrison County Treasurer handles property tax payments and tax sale information.
Birth, death, and marriage records for Cynthiana, Kentucky residents are available through both county and state offices. The Kentucky Cabinet for Health and Family Services, Vital Statistics, located in Frankfort, maintains statewide vital records and can issue certified copies of birth and death certificates for events occurring anywhere in Kentucky. Orders can be placed online, by mail, or in person. Locally, the Harrison County Clerk's office issues marriage licenses and maintains marriage records for Harrison County. Birth and death certificates may also be available through local vital records offices. Requestors typically need to provide valid photo identification and proof of their relationship to the person named on the record. Processing times and fees vary by office and record type.
Business licensing for Cynthiana, Kentucky operates at municipal, county, and state levels. The Cynthiana town or city clerk's office handles local business permits, zoning approvals, and any municipal license requirements for businesses operating within Cynthiana limits. Harrison County may require additional registrations for businesses in unincorporated areas or county-level sales tax licensing. At the state level, all Kentucky businesses must register with the Kentucky Secretary of State and obtain applicable state tax identification numbers from the Kentucky Department of Revenue. Professional licenses for regulated occupations are issued by the relevant Kentucky licensing boards. For a complete list of requirements for starting a business in Cynthiana, contact the Cynthiana clerk's office and the Harrison County economic development office.
